XFX Drawing Winners

The PMs have been sent to the winners of last weeks drawings for XFX 6990 video cards and XFX Black Power Supplies. For the 6990 cards, posts numbers 150 and 1769 were drawn. For the power supplies, posts numbers 530 and 696. Check your HardForum PM boxes.
